R. Hiatt is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Physical and Theoretical Chemistry and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, R. Hiatt has authored 34 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 26 papers in Organic Chemistry, 12 papers in Physical and Theoretical Chemistry and 9 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in R. Hiatt's work include Inorganic and Organometallic Chemistry (7 papers), Photochemistry and Electron Transfer Studies (7 papers) and Catalysis and Oxidation Reactions (6 papers). R. Hiatt is often cited by papers focused on Inorganic and Organometallic Chemistry (7 papers), Photochemistry and Electron Transfer Studies (7 papers) and Catalysis and Oxidation Reactions (6 papers). R. Hiatt collaborates with scholars based in Canada, United States and United Kingdom. R. Hiatt's co-authors include Katherine C. Irwin, Paul D. Bartlett, S. W. Benson, Theodore Mill, Frank R. Mayo, Edwin S. Gould, Thomas E. Furia, William M. J. Strachan, T. G. TRAYLOR and Harry S. Mosher and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, The Journal of Organic Chemistry and Canadian Journal of Chemistry.
